## Step 4 — Ship the offline bundle

Offline mode for Trailnote, the field-survey app, ships as a pre-packed map-and-forms bundle so crews can work without signal. Build it with the usual packager, double-check the bundle size (under 80 MB, please), and stage it on the sync server. The bundle won't install on devices unless it's signed with the key below:

signing key of kagup-fahop = bky3_Lmb

### Tilegrub prefetcher — quick notes

Heads up for the sync: the Tilegrub prefetcher has been chewing through the tile cache faster than expected since we bumped zoom levels. If the queue backs up, don't just restart it — drain the fetch queue first or you'll double-download half of the Norvane region set. Prefetch radius and concurrency are tunable without a redeploy. Current behavior matches what's in staging, so compare before panicking. Here's the live config we're running with.

service settings:
ralael:
  pin: 7453
  tenant: zorath
  seal: seal_087806e4
  metrics_host: metrics.ralael.paliqworks.example
  standby_team: fraath
  escalation: praok-istiel
  nonce: 10e083

Heads up: if the Lintrock baseline file in the Quarrow repo drifts from main, CI fails with a "stale baseline" error even when the code is fine. Quick fix is to regenerate the baseline on a clean checkout and re-push. If a customer build is blocked, confirm the failing run matches the token below before escalating.

build token for yadug-yagag: htk21_c863c33eb8b82c0c9c152

## Data Stores — Gridlet Crossword Generator

Gridlet keeps its word lists, clue banks, and generated puzzle archives in one Postgres database named gridlet_core. The fill engine reads from the lexicon tables; completed grids are written to the puzzles schema nightly. If a customer reports a missing puzzle, check the puzzles.archive table first. Support read-replica access uses the connection string below.

database URL for bahop-yagep: mssql://sildor_svc:35ha7jz@db-fb6d.nelvrodyn.example:5432/casath